What is Manufacturing?

Manufacturing is the process of turning raw materials into finished products through various techniques such as assembly, machining, molding, and casting. This sector is fundamental to the production of goods across various industries, including automotive, electronics, healthcare, furniture, lighting, and more. Manufacturing is not just about producing large quantities of products but also about ensuring that those products meet high standards of quality and efficiency.

Over the years, manufacturing has undergone a profound transformation. Traditional methods have been replaced by automation, robotics, and digital technologies, which streamline processes and improve output. Advanced manufacturing techniques like 3D printing and additive manufacturing have further revolutionized the way products are designed and made. The Future of Manufacturing

As the manufacturing sector continues to evolve, several trends are shaping its future. Automation and robotics are streamlining production lines and reducing labor costs, while 3D printing and additive manufacturing offer new possibilities for creating complex, customized parts. Additionally, the rise of sustainable manufacturing practices is driving companies to focus on reducing waste, improving energy efficiency, and using eco-friendly materials.

The digitalization of manufacturing, known as Industry 4.0, is also transforming the sector by enabling smart factories, where machines, sensors, and systems are interconnected to optimize production. This allows for better data collection, real-time monitoring, and predictive maintenance, leading to more efficient operations.
